Ena Wang is a scholar working on Immunology, Oncology and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Ena Wang has authored 260 papers receiving a total of 13.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 166 papers in Immunology, 122 papers in Oncology and 97 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Ena Wang’s work include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(116 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(58 papers) and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(56 papers). Ena Wang is often cited by papers focused on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(116 papers), Immune Cell Function and Interaction (58 papers) and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(56 papers). Ena Wang collaborates with scholars based in United States, Italy and Qatar. Ena Wang's co-authors include Francesco M. Marincola, Monica C. Panelli, Ping Jin, David F. Stroncek, Galen A. Ohnmacht, Steven A. Rosenberg, Lance D. Miller, Nicholas P. Restifo, Yingdong Zhao and Edison T. Liu and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Clinical Investigation and Nature Medicine.
